Output 7122075d07ede887d1fc44e7947e97fbdd331ddbcb5bfec3dfd0e484fd2845e8:1

value
4362038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 734ec87464dff15ba4366def72bc568c270d6c08 OP_EQUAL
address
3CCi1YZBSH1vAwuaMTkrDfsc1b5nnKqcGU
transaction
7122075d07ede887d1fc44e7947e97fbdd331ddbcb5bfec3dfd0e484fd2845e8
confirmations
187332
spent
true